I just installed the new RCI frame mounted rock sliders and I would offer some other thoughts on the subject based on my experience. Pros and cons. First, the RR version doesn’t fully wrap the box frame on the driver side due to the gas tank being so close to the frame. So the driver side rear connection is only bolted Through the side of the frame. Bottom line, I think the driver side is not as strong as the passenger side. Haven’t tested it yet to see how much deflection there is. Second and probably more important point is that I had to disconnect the wiring and brake line mounts from the frame to install the sliders and when I tried to reattach them I had some issues. There is not a lot of room for them with the frame mounted slider and the provided reattach meant points in the new slider didn’t line up with the points on the frame. I am still working on a permanent solution but I am using adhesive zip tie mounts for now because I ran afraid of drilling mounting points in my frame. Not sure what that would do to the integrity of the frame. The sliders look good and I think they will be pretty stout but but body mount sliders would have been a whole lot easier.
